Albany, NY -- (SBWIRE) -- 10/09/2015 -- According to a new market report published by Transparency Market Research "GaN Industrial Devices Market - Global Industry Analysis, Size, Share, Growth, Trends and Forecast 2015 - 2021," the market was valued at USD 481.8 million in 2014, which is expected to reach USD 1,315.0 million by 2021, growing at a CAGR of 15.1% from 2015 to 2021. By volume, global GaN Industrial Devices market is expected to grow at a CAGR of 17.5% during the forecast period from 2015 to 2021 to reach a market size of 3,427.2 million units by 2021. In 2014, volume of the market was 1,099.6 million units.

Gallium nitride (GaN), a wide band gap semiconductor material, is a new technology and offer enhanced performance characteristics compared to other semiconductor devices such as Silicon (Si) and Gallium arsenide (GaAs). Due to high temperature resistivity, low power consumption, high breakdown voltage, better thermal stability and high electron mobility among others, GaN industrial devices are widely acknowledged by different industrial sectors as a green technology. GaN is expected to be the next generation power semiconductor and thus various countries are continuously indulged in widespread applications of GaN industrial devices. These devices are significantly used in automotive, defense, information and communication technology, military, aerospace and power distribution systems among others.

Moreover, GaN is broadly implemented in radio frequency devices, light-emitting diodes (LEDs) and power electronics, due to its ability to operate at high frequency and high temperature. Therefore, increasing applications of GaN based devices is primarily fuelling the expansion of the market. In addition, rapid advancement in GaN technology along with large scale of production is further driving the growth of the market for GaN industrial devices. Overall, these factors are analyzed to generate a positive impact on the growth of GaN industrial devices market during the forecast period from 2015 to 2021.

By application, the global GaN HEMT market is divided into seven segments, namely WiMAX/LTE, wireless phone infrastructure: base stations (BTS), CATV, V-SAT, satellite, defense and others. By revenue, wireless phone infrastructure: base stations (BTS) segment was the largest contributor to the market in 2014, accounting for a market share of 26.0%. Rising adoption of GaN HEMT technology is leading to an increase in the number of base transceiver station installations.

The global GaN industrial devices market by types is divided into two segments: power devices and opto electronics. By revenue, opto electronics was the largest contributor to the market in 2014, accounting for 78.0% of the overall market. The wide implementation of these devices in light emitting diodes and laser diodes is majorly driving the market.

By application, the global GaN industrial devices market can be classified into three sub-segments: radio frequency (RF), light emitting diodes (LEDs) and power devices. LED segment was the largest contributor to the market, both in terms of value and volume in 2014, accounting for a market share of 68.0% and 82.5% respectively This is due to the extensive usage of GaN based LED devices in traffic signal lamps, vehicle lamps and liquid crystal displays among others. Moreover, there have been two major developments of GaN based LED technology, such as development of GaN based devices on foreign substrates and invention of bulk GaN substrate based LEDs.

The global GaN industrial devices market has been bifurcated into four broad regions: North America, Europe, Asia Pacific and RoW. In terms of value, North America acquired the largest share in 2014, accounting for 31.1% of the global market. This is mainly due to high penetration of GaN based transistors in military and defense applications. The penetration of GaN industrial devices is fueled by increasing demand for LEDs in computers, laptops, mobile tablets, gaming devices and televisions. Europe held the second largest market share and accounted for 28.9% in the global market in 2014 in terms of revenue.
